Output 1ffaafcc7a7e913c00b56c6c37d69396bb0f2858d78369374e2e48c6ff615253:44

value
4052492
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a843968ffcdedc8a38cc7305606db48d4604632f OP_EQUAL
address
3H2iQsq6cV5QQerBNHqKUEtPoy7wHtB7G4
transaction
1ffaafcc7a7e913c00b56c6c37d69396bb0f2858d78369374e2e48c6ff615253
confirmations
350319
spent
true